Working system of electric motor

The working system of the motor is an explanation of the load condition of the motor. It includes starting, electric braking, no-load, break-energy stop, and the duration and sequence of these stages. The working system of the motor needs to be considered when selecting the rated capacity of the motor. There are S1 ~ S10 motor working system, the following mainly introduces S1 ~ S3.

1.S1-continuous working system

The running time of the motor under constant load is sufficient to achieve thermal stability, that is, to reach a stable value of temperature rise. The production machinery using this working system has water pumps, blowers, machine tool spindles, etc.

2.S2 -- short-time working system

The motor runs for a given time under constant load, which is not enough to achieve thermal stability, and then the motor can be stopped for enough time to cool the motor again to within 2K of the temperature difference with the cooling medium. The production machinery using this working system is the auxiliary motion machinery of the organic bed, some metallurgical auxiliary machinery, etc. The short-term working time stipulated in our standard GB755 is 15min, 30min, 60min and 90min.

3.S3-intermittent cycle work system

The motor operates in a series of identical duty cycles, each cycle consisting of a period of constant load operation and a period of off-energy stalling. In this working system, the working time and the rest time alternate, and both periods are short. During the working period, the temperature rise of the motor is too late to reach the stable value, and during the rest period, the temperature rise is too late to drop to the stable temperature rise after cooling. After a cycle of work and rest, the temperature rise rises, and finally the temperature rise will fluctuate up and down within a certain range. The production machinery using this type of work system includes cranes, elevators, steel rolling auxiliary machinery, etc.

The intermittent cycle work system is similar to the short-term work system. If it is operated continuously, the motor will overheat.

In the intermittent cycle system, the ratio of the load working time to the entire cycle is called the load continuation rate, expressed as a percentage.

There are 4 kinds of load duration rates stipulated in China's standard GB-755: 15%, 25%, 40%, 60%, etc. The total time of a cycle is stipulated as tg t0 ≤ 10 min.
